#592e7c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#592e7c is composed of 34.9% red, 18%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.2% cyan, 62.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 273.1 degrees, a saturation of 45.9% and a lightness of 33.3%. #592e7c color hex could be obtained by blending #b25cf8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#592e7c color description : Dark moderate violet.

#592e7c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#592e7c has RGB values of R:89, G:46, B:124 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 5844604.

Hex triplet 592e7c #592e7c
RGB Decimal 89, 46, 124 rgb(89,46,124)
RGB Percent 34.9, 18, 48.6 rgb(34.9%,18%,48.6%)
CMYK 28, 63, 0, 51
HSL 273.1°, 45.9, 33.3 hsl(273.1,45.9%,33.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 273.1°, 62.9, 48.6
Web Safe 663366 #663366
CIE-LAB 28.203, 35.102, -36.859
XYZ 8.734, 5.533, 19.676
xyY 0.257, 0.163, 5.533
CIE-LCH 28.203, 50.9, 313.601
CIE-LUV 28.203, 12.43, -50.602
Hunter-Lab 23.523, 25.115, -33.127
Binary 01011001, 00101110, 01111100

Shades and Tints of #592e7c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07040a is the darkest color, while #fcfaf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#592e7c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#564f5b is the less saturated color, while #5e00aa is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#592e7c is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#444444 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#48404f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#004991 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#244d7b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#56484d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#203f89 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#37417b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#573f5e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
